Collecting delinquent assessments is a critical aspect of community association representation, as timely payment of assessments is essential for the financial stability and proper functioning of the association. Collecting Delinquent Assessments

We can draft and send formal demand letters to delinquent homeowners on behalf of the association. These letters outline the amount owed, provide a deadline for payment, and clearly communicate the consequences of continued non-payment. Perez-Siam & Associates’ involvement adds legal weight to the communication and increases the likelihood of prompt payment.

Lien Filings

If a homeowner fails to respond to demand letters or continues to be delinquent, Perez-Siam & Associates can assist with filing a lien against the property. We can ensure that the lien filing is done in accordance with state laws, including the proper notice and timing requirements. Filing a lien can incentivize payment by placing an encumbrance on the homeowner’s property.

Foreclosure Proceedings

In severe cases of non-payment, Perez-Siam & Associates can guide the association through the foreclosure process. We initiate legal action on behalf of the association to enforce the association’s lien and potentially proceed with a foreclosure sale to recover the delinquent assessments. We will handle all legal aspects of the foreclosure process, ensuring compliance with applicable laws and regulations.

Legal Enforcement Actions

If necessary, Perez-Siam & Associates can represent the association in legal enforcement actions against delinquent homeowners. This may include filing a lawsuit to recover the delinquent assessments, obtaining a judgment, and pursuing appropriate legal remedies such as wage garnishment or bank account levies.

Bankruptcy Protection

Perez-Siam & Associates can protect the interests of the association when a delinquent property owner files for bankruptcy. We employ federally licensed attorneys who can protect the interests of the association by preparing a proof of claim and/or preparing an objection to a confirmation of Chapter 13 bankruptcy plan that does not adequately protect the association’s interests.
